The universal adoption of an agreed nomenclature is a key tool for efficient communication in the chemical sciences, in industry and for regulations … WebThe IUPAC system of nomenclature is a universally-recognized method for naming organic chemical compounds. The goal of the system is to provide each organic compound with a unique and unambiguous name based on its chemical formula and structure. The name of any organic compound consists of three essential parts: the root word, prefix, and ...

It is a member of the International Science Council (ISC). IUPAC is registered in Zürich, … WebJan 28, 2024 · Alkanes can be described by the general formula C n H 2n+2. An alkyl group is formed by removing one hydrogen from the alkane chain and is described by the formula C n H 2n+1. The removal of this hydrogen results in a stem change from -ane to -yl.
